Sali Alasmar PhD Student in Chemical Science
Research Project: Synthesis and computational methods to investigate the role of post-translational modifications in peptides involved in the immune response. Tutors: Anna Maria Papini and Marco Pagliai

Short Biography

A researcher in supramolecular chemistry and self-assembled materials. I hold a Master's degree in the pharmaceutical industry and a Bachelor's degree in Industrial Chemistry from Al-Quds University, Palestine. My research focuses on the design and development of novel peptide-based materials and functional polymers with potential applications in therapeutics. I have participated in international exchange programs and research fellowships in both Turkey and Canada, where I gained extensive hands-on experience with advanced analytical techniques, including NMR, FTIR, UV-Vis, HPLC, AFM, and so on. I'm passionate about interdisciplinary research and committed to developing innovative solutions. In addition to my academic work, I actively engage in scientific volunteering and youth empowerment initiatives.
